Kota Srinivasa Rao, a respected public figure and veteran Telugu actor, died at the age of 83, leaving a gap in the entertainment sector and local politics.

Throughout his nearly four-decade career, Srinivasa Rao was praised for his dynamic performances, which left a lasting impression on the theatre stage and seamlessly moved between strong antagonists and lovable character roles in Telugu cinema.

Following the news of his passing, Andhra Pradesh Chief Minister N. Chandrababu Naidu conveyed deep sorrow, describing Rao’s departure as an “irreparable loss.”

He recalled Srinivasa Rao’s extensive oeuvre—an impressive legacy that will continue to resonate with audiences. Rao’s ability to inhabit a wide array of characters, whether villainous or empathetic, earned him a cherished place in the hearts of viewers across generations.
